Abstract

The invention discloses a modified injection containing 13 compound vitamins and a preparation method thereof, and relates to the field of medicinal preparations. In order to solve the problems of poor stability and rigorous preservation conditions of similar injections in the prior art, the invention discloses a compound vitamin injection which is separatedly loaded in two ampoules, and comprises 4 fat-soluble vitamins and 9 water-soluble vitamins in total; meanwhile solubilizers, antioxidants and preparation technology of the compound vitamin injection are also modified. The compound vitamin injection prepared by the invention has significantly improved stability, and can be preserved for 18 months at room temperature.

Background technology
Vitamin (vitamin) is one type of trace organic substance that humans and animals must obtain from food for keeping normal physiological function; In people's bulk-growth, metabolism, growth course, play an important role; Being to keep the necessary type organic matter of human life activity, also is the important active substances that keeps health.Vitamin content in vivo seldom, and is but indispensable.Though the chemical constitution of various vitamin and character are different, they have following common ground: the first, vitamin is prevalent in the food; The second, the effect of vitamin mainly is the adjusting of participating in organism metabolism; Three, most vitamin, body can not synthesize or the synthetic quantity deficiency, can not satisfy the needs of body, must be often through extraneous acquisition; Four, human body is very little to the requirement of vitamin, but in case shortage will cause corresponding avitaminosis, health is caused damage.
Dissolubility according to vitamin can be divided into fatsoluble vitamin and water soluble vitamins with vitamin.Fatsoluble vitamin comprises vitamin A, vitamin D, vitamin E, vitamin K 1Four kinds, in food, exist jointly with lipid, when intestinal absorption, also absorb relevantly with lipid, it is low to drain efficient, thus during Excessive Intake, can accumulate in vivo, the generation illeffects, even poison.Water soluble vitamins comprises vitamin B complex, vitamin C (ascorbic acid) and choline.Wherein, vitamin B complex comprises vitamin B 1(thiamine hydrochloride), vitamin B 2(riboflavin), vitamin B 6(Pyridoxine Hydrochloride), vitamin B 12, nicotinic acid, pantothenic acid, folic acid, biotin.Nicotiamide is a water soluble vitamins, is nadide and coenzyme II ingredient, becomes the coenzyme of many dehydrogenases; Can influence eupnea and the metabolism of cell during shortage and cause pellagra; Be prone to absorb, be distributed to body tissue after the absorption, through liver metabolism; Only discharge from urine with original shape on a small quantity, be used for supplementing the nutrients and treating glossitis, dermatitis etc.Dexpanthenol is the vitamin(e) B group medicine, participates in metabolism; Have the metabolism that promotes human body protein, fat, saccharide, promote the growth of skin and mucomembranous cell, improve hair luster, improve immunity, effects such as antiinflammatory.
Because the particularity of vitamin character, the vitamins preparation of present domestic listing is many to be existed with the folk prescription form, and the small-volume injection of forming with water solublity and fatsoluble vitamin does not have the listing product at present as yet.13 kinds of Compsoite vitamin injections of external listing are the INFUVITADULT (Multiple Vitaminsfor Infusion) of hundred spies (Baxter) company.This product is two ampoule packings.Contain vitamin C, vitamin A palmitate, vitamin D in No. 1 ampoule of INFUVITADULT 3, vitamin B 1, vitamin B 2, Pyridoxine Hydrochloride, nicotiamide, Dexpanthenol, vitamin E, vitamin K, contain folic acid, biotin, vitamin B in No. 2 ampoules 12Contain 1.4% Tween 80 (having another name called polyoxyethylene sorbitan monoleate) in No. 1 ampoule, as solubilizing agent.This product adopts flowing steam sterilization, and (100 ℃, 30min), finished product is in 2-8 ℃ of preservation.One Chinese patent application CN101073580A discloses a kind of 13 kinds of Compsoite vitamin injections; No. 1 ampoule of the effective ingredient of its Compsoite vitamin injection first bottle and INFUVIT ADULT is identical; But its adjuvant contains solubilizing agent Tween 80 and propylene glycol simultaneously, antioxidant sodium sulfite and complexing of metal ion agent calcio-disodium edetate.Equally, the Compsoite vitamin injection that the technical scheme that CN101073580A put down in writing makes also adopt flowing steam sterilization (100 ℃, 30min).Sterilising conditions depends on the stability of injection, and injection is stable more, and its sterilising conditions that can tolerate is high more, otherwise, then low more.
Summary of the invention
13 kinds of Compsoite vitamin injection stability to existing in the above-mentioned prior art are not high, problems such as preservation condition harshness, and the present invention provides a kind of improved 13 kinds of Compsoite vitamin injections and preparation method thereof.
In order to realize the foregoing invention purpose, the technical scheme that the present invention adopts is following:
A kind of improved 13 kinds of Compsoite vitamin injections are divided in two ampoules, and the first ampoule injection contains: vitamin A palmitate, vitamin K 1, vitamin D 3, vitamin E, vitamin C, vitamin B 1, riboflavin sodium phosphate, Dexpanthenol, vitamin B 6, nicotiamide and pH regulator agent; The second ampoule injection contains: vitamin B 12, folic acid, biotin, stabilizing agent and pH regulator agent; It is characterized in that, contain in the first ampoule injection Tween 80 and propylene glycol or alcoholic acid any.
Through adjuvant to first ampoule, the especially selection of solubilizing agent, even do not add antioxidant, the stability of first ampoule also is significantly increased than prior art.
Certainly, in order further to improve the stability of the first ampoule injection, the present invention's first ampoule injection can further contain any or theys' of butylated hydroxyanisole (BHA), butylated hydroxytoluene (BHT) or Radix Gentianae acyl ethanolamine any mixture.Wherein BHA, BHT are fat-soluble antioxidant, and Radix Gentianae acyl ethanolamine is a water solublity antioxidant.
Said butylated hydroxyanisole consumption can be 0~0.005mg/ml, and said butylated hydroxytoluene consumption can be 0~0.02mg/ml, and said Radix Gentianae acyl ethanolamine consumption can be 0~0.04g/ml.
As preferably, the consumption of Tween 80 is that the consumption of 12~20mg/ml and propylene glycol is that 0.001~0.3g/ml or consumption of ethanol are 0.001~0.3ml/ml in the first ampoule injection of 13 kinds of Compsoite vitamin injections of the present invention.
As the stabilizing agent of the second ampoule injection, so long as pharmaceutically suitable stabilizing agent all can, the preferred propylene glycol of the present invention, wherein the consumption of propylene glycol is 0.001~0.3g/ml.
Preferred as further, the invention provides a kind of improved 13 kinds of Compsoite vitamin injections, it is characterized in that the said first ampoule injection is grouped into by following one-tenth: vitamin A palmitate 3300IU, vitamin K 10.15mg, vitamin D 3200IU, vitamin E 10IU, vitamin C 200mg, vitamin B 16mg, riboflavin sodium phosphate 5mg (in riboflavin 3.6mg), Dexpanthenol 15mg, vitamin B 66mg, nicotiamide 40mg, Tween 80 (consumption be 12~20mg/ml) and propylene glycol (consumption be 0.001~0.3g/ml) or ethanol (consumption is 0.001~0.3ml/ml), and pH value to 4~7 are regulated in the pH regulator agent; The said second ampoule injection is grouped into by following one-tenth: vitamin B 12(consumption is 0.001~0.3g/ml), and pH value to 4.5~7 are regulated in the pH regulator agent for 5 μ g, folic acid 6mg, biotin 60 μ g, propylene glycol.
As the pH regulator agent of the first ampoule injection, so long as pharmaceutically suitable pH regulator agent all can, the preferred sodium hydroxide of the present invention.As the pH regulator agent of the second ampoule injection, so long as pharmaceutically suitable pH regulator agent all can, any of preferably citric acid of the present invention or sodium citrate or their any mixture.
Among the present invention, the described consumption of each adjuvant is meant the content of corresponding adjuvant in corresponding injection.
The method for preparing of aforementioned 13 kinds of Compsoite vitamin injections comprises the steps:
(1) first ampoule: measure vitamin A palmitate, vitamin K by prescription 1, vitamin D 3, vitamin E places container, mix homogeneously adds the recipe quantity Tween 80 and continues to be mixed to evenly, must oil-phase solution, take by weighing vitamin C, vitamin B by recipe quantity 1, riboflavin sodium phosphate, Dexpanthenol, nicotiamide, vitamin B 6Place container, add the water for injection that is cooled to room temperature and be stirred to dissolving, regulate pH to 3~5 with the pH regulator agent; Add recipe quantity propylene glycol or ethanol, get aqueous phase solution, adding 0.03% (w/v) activated carbon adsorption with the filtering with microporous membrane of 0.22 μ m; Filter, oil-phase solution is slowly joined in the aqueous phase solution of quick stirring, pH to 4~7 are regulated in the pH regulator agent; Benefit adds to the full amount of water for injection, and filters, fills nitrogen, fill, sterilization;
(2) second ampoules: take by weighing recipe quantity folic acid, biotin, add the water for injection that is cooled to room temperature, stirring and dissolving under the nitrogen protection; It is miscible to add the stirring of recipe quantity stabilizing agent, and pH to 4.5~7 are transferred in the pH regulator agent, add the needle-use activated carbon of dense part long-pending 0.05% (W/V), stirring at normal temperature 15 minutes, and decarburization filters; Get the vitamin B of recipe quantity 12Add the water for injection dissolving that is cooled to room temperature on a small quantity, join in the aforementioned solution, replenish water for injection, stir, 0.22 μ m microporous filter membrane fine straining, fill, sealing by fusing, sterilization to full dose.
When containing above-mentioned antioxidant in first ampoule, the method for preparing of aforementioned 13 kinds of Compsoite vitamin injections of the present invention comprises the steps:
(1) first ampoule: measure vitamin A palmitate, vitamin K by prescription 1, vitamin D 3, vitamin E and butylated hydroxyanisole and/or butylated hydroxytoluene place container, heating-up temperature adds Tween 80 then and continues to be stirred to evenly to stirring, oil-phase solution, take by weighing vitamin C, vitamin B by recipe quantity 1, riboflavin sodium phosphate, Dexpanthenol, nicotiamide, vitamin B 6, Radix Gentianae acyl ethanolamine places container, adds the water for injection that is cooled to room temperature and is stirred to dissolving, regulates pH to 3~5 with the pH regulator agent; Add recipe quantity propylene glycol or ethanol, promptly get aqueous phase solution, adding 0.03% (w/v) activated carbon adsorption with the filtering with microporous membrane of 0.22 μ m; Filter, oil-phase solution is slowly joined in the aqueous phase solution of quick stirring, regulate pH to 4~7 with the pH regulator agent; Benefit adds to the full amount of water for injection, and filters, fills nitrogen, fill, sterilization;
(2) second ampoules: take by weighing recipe quantity folic acid, biotin, add the water for injection that is cooled to room temperature, stirring and dissolving under the nitrogen protection; It is miscible to add the stirring of recipe quantity stabilizing agent, and pH to 4.5~7 are transferred in the pH regulator agent, add the needle-use activated carbon of dense part long-pending 0.05% (W/V), stirring at normal temperature 15 minutes, and decarburization filters; Get the vitamin B of recipe quantity 12Add the water for injection dissolving that is cooled to room temperature on a small quantity, join in the aforementioned solution, replenish water for injection, stir, 0.22 μ m microporous filter membrane fine straining, fill, sealing by fusing, sterilization to full dose.
In the aforementioned method for preparing, the preferred sodium hydroxide of the first ampoule pH regulator agent, any of the second ampoule pH regulator agent preferably citric acid or sodium citrate or their any mixture.The step of aforementioned method for preparing (one), step (two) all are two independent processes, do not have operational order between them.
Do further detailed description with regard to technical scheme of the present invention at present.
The screening of solubilizing agent in (one) first ampoule
In order to reach identical or better solubilizing effect, the inventor finds after deliberation, Tween 80 and propylene glycol, and perhaps Tween 80 and ethanol can improve solubilizing effect jointly as solubilizing agent.The inventor investigates the content of Tween 80, and when the consumption of Tween 80 during less than 12mg/ml, injection sterilization back is prone to take place muddy, and Tween 80 is comparatively suitable at 12~20mg/ml.Further find,, when the propylene glycol consumption surpasses 0.3g/ml or amount of ethanol and surpasses 0.3ml/ml, occur crystallization easily after the injection sterilization when Tween 80 during in 12~20mg/ml scope through screening.Obtain through further screening, when the Tween 80 consumption was 12~20mg/ml, the propylene glycol consumption was 0.001~0.3g/ml; Or the Tween 80 consumption is when being 12~20mg/ml, and amount of ethanol 0.001~0.3ml/ml can improve the solubilizing effect of fatsoluble vitamin greatly.Most preferably, the Tween 80 consumption is 16mg/ml, and the propylene glycol consumption is 0.1g/ml; Or the Tween 80 consumption is 16mg/ml, and when amount of ethanol was 0.05ml/ml, solubilizing effect was best.
Surprisingly, when above-mentioned selection is made in solubilizing agent, can not contain antioxidant in the dosage form prescription in first ampoule, and 13 kinds of Compsoite vitamin injection stability that obtain in view of the above obviously are superior to 13 kinds of Compsoite vitamin injections of the prior art.
(2) selection of antioxidant
In order further to improve the stability of the first ampoule injection, also can add suitable antioxidant in the dosage form prescription of first ampoule.Discover that when adding any or theys' any mixture of butylated hydroxyanisole, butylated hydroxytoluene or Radix Gentianae acyl ethanolamine in first ampoule, each item index of the first ampoule injection that obtains all further improves.Preferably, the butylated hydroxyanisole consumption is that 0~0.005mg/ml, butylated hydroxytoluene consumption are that 0~0.02mg/ml, Radix Gentianae acyl ethanolamine consumption are 0~0.04g/ml.
Through inventor's above-mentioned research, 13 kinds of Compsoite vitamin injections that the present invention obtains have following beneficial effect:
(1) do not use antioxidant, 13 kinds of Compsoite vitamin injection safeties that obtain and stability significantly improve than prior art.
(2) improved 13 kinds of Compsoite vitamin injections (no matter whether adding antioxidant) of obtaining of the present invention all can adopt remaining probabilistic method sterilization, and its condition is 115~121 ℃, and sterilization time is 30~12min; Optimum sterilising conditions is 115 ℃, 30min or 121 ℃, and 8min, the F0 value reaches 8-12.Improved 13 kinds of Compsoite vitamin injections of the present invention (no matter whether adding antioxidant) all can be preserved 18 months down in room temperature (10~30 ℃).Therefore, compared to prior art, 13 kinds of Compsoite vitamin injection stability that the present invention obtains are significantly improved.
